The image shows a portrait of a man from the chest upwards. He has short, neatly combed hair with a light wave. His facial features include distinct brows, a pointed nose, and a subtle mustache. He is wearing a dark coat over a high-collared white shirt with a loosely tied cravat. There are no visible accessories or objects in his hands. The background is a plain, graduated shadow that enhances focus on the subject. The name "John Forbes Mitchell Esq." is written at the bottom of the image, along with a mention of "Thainston, Aberdeenshire."
